Editorial Take

"Gain Weight, Build Muscle and Increase Energy" is a focused, practical course tailored for athletes who struggle to gain lean mass despite training hard. Ronnie Harper breaks down the often-overlooked role of nutrition timing, caloric surplus, and social support in achieving physical goals. This course doesn’t promise miracles but offers a structured, repeatable plan anyone can follow.

Standout Strengths

  • Game Plan Framework: The course opens with a strong emphasis on creating a personalized game plan. This mindset shift helps users move from random eating to intentional nutrition. It sets a solid foundation for long-term success.
  • Meal Frequency Strategy: Eating every 2–4 hours is a core principle taught clearly. This habit prevents energy crashes and supports muscle synthesis. It’s simple, sustainable, and scientifically sound for underweight athletes.
  • Caloric Surplus Focus: The course correctly identifies 500–750 extra calories per day as key to weight gain. It demystifies the number and makes it actionable with snack ideas and meal planning tips.
  • Family and Coach Involvement: Encouraging parents and coaches to take the free Nutrition Monitor course is brilliant. It creates a support network, increasing adherence. Social accountability boosts success rates significantly.
  • Beginner Accessibility: With no complex jargon or advanced science, the course is perfect for teens and young athletes. The videos are short, direct, and easy to follow. No prior knowledge is required.
  • Practical Daily Habits: Topics like 'Breakfast Every Morning' and 'High Calorie Snacks' target common gaps. These micro-habits compound over time. The course excels at behavior change through consistency.

Honest Limitations

  • Limited Scientific Depth: The course avoids explaining muscle hypertrophy or metabolism in detail. Learners seeking biochemistry or physiology insights will be underwhelmed. It’s more about 'what' than 'why'.
  • No Workout Integration: While nutrition is the focus, pairing it with resistance training would strengthen results. The course doesn’t address exercise programming. This omission limits holistic development.
  • Generic Calorie Targets: The 500–750 calorie surplus isn’t personalized. Individual differences in metabolism, activity, and goals aren’t considered. A one-size-fits-all approach may not work for everyone.
  • Short Content Duration: At under 3 hours, the course is brief. Some sections feel rushed. More real-life examples or meal plans could have improved depth and retention.

How to Get the Most Out of It

  • Study cadence: Complete one module per day to internalize habits. Re-watch key videos on meal timing and calorie goals. Consistency beats intensity here.
  • Parallel project: Start a food journal alongside the course. Track meals, energy levels, and weight weekly. This builds awareness and accountability beyond video lessons.
  • Note-taking: Write down your personal game plan after Module 1. Include specific meals, snack ideas, and people to involve. Turn theory into action.
  • Community: Share the Nutrition Monitor course with family. Invite a coach or parent to review it. Their buy-in increases your chances of sticking to the plan.
  • Practice: Implement one new habit per week—start with breakfast, then add snacks. Avoid overwhelming changes. Small wins build momentum.
  • Consistency: Repeat the same high-calorie meals daily until weight gain starts. Track progress weekly. Adjust only after 3–4 weeks of consistency.

Supplementary Resources

  • Book: 'The Lean Muscle Diet' by Alan Aragon complements this course well. It dives deeper into macronutrient balance and meal timing for muscle growth.
  • Tool: Use MyFitnessPal to track daily calories and protein intake. It helps verify you’re hitting the 500–750 surplus target without guesswork.
  • Follow-up: Consider a strength training course after this one. Muscle growth requires resistance; pairing nutrition with lifting maximizes results.
  • Reference: The USDA FoodData Central website offers calorie counts for thousands of foods. Use it to build high-calorie, nutrient-dense meals.

Common Pitfalls

  • Pitfall: Skipping breakfast due to time or appetite. The course stresses morning nutrition, but many athletes skip it. Prep meals the night before to avoid this.
  • Pitfall: Relying on junk food for calories. Empty calories lead to fat gain, not muscle. Focus on nutrient-dense, high-protein snacks instead.
  • Pitfall: Expecting fast results. Gaining lean mass takes weeks. Many quit too soon. Track progress monthly, not daily.

Editorial Verdict

This course fills a real gap for underweight athletes who train hard but don’t gain muscle. It’s not flashy or overly technical—just practical, repeatable advice. The core message is clear: eat more, eat often, and get support. The 'Game Plan' concept is especially powerful, turning vague goals into a daily roadmap. While it doesn’t cover advanced topics like macros or periodization, it’s not trying to. Its strength lies in simplicity and behavior change.

We recommend this course for teens, high school athletes, or anyone new to structured nutrition. It pairs well with a basic strength program. The encouragement to involve parents and coaches is a standout feature, addressing the social side of habit change. While more depth would help, the course delivers what it promises. For a small time investment, it offers life-changing potential for those struggling to gain weight. A solid foundation for anyone serious about athletic performance.
